Per discussion in bug 637091, the stats script should output data that can be pasted straight into spreadsheets (probably leaving human-readable as an optional output).

I'll take care of the column reordering discussed in bug 637091 comment 4 and 5 as part of this.

This changes the 'counts' command to output lines that are directly paste-able into the spreadsheet. It even outputs the date and the weekday letter columns, so you won't have to manually fill those down.
Oh, and for languages I decided to punt on finding new languages; I think the best way to handle that is to occasionally run the pretty-print mode that I'm about to make, which will do everything dynamically (since it won't need to line up with the spreadsheet)
